Political Pedigree

Trzaskowski's political journey is a varied one:

  1. European Parliament (2009-2013): He served as a Member of the European Parliament, representing Warsaw as part of the European People's Party (EPP) group.
  2. Minister Positions (2013-2015): Post-European Parliament, he returned to Poland and held ministerial roles under Prime Minister Tusk, first as Minister of Administration and Digitization and later as the Secretary of State in the Ministry of Foreign Affairs.
  3. Sejm Member (2015-present): Elected to the Sejm, Poland's lower house of parliament, Trzaskowski served as the shadow foreign minister and was also elected as Vice President of the EPP.
  4. Mayor of Warsaw (2018-present): In 2018, Trzaskowski became the Mayor of Warsaw, bringing a focus on modernizing the city and championing progressive policies.

Modernizing Warsaw

As the Mayor of Warsaw, Trzaskowski has left his mark on the city in various ways. Some highlights include:

  1. Improved Public Transportation: He has expanded public transportation options and invested in upgrading the city's infrastructure.
  2. booming Culture Sector: Warsaw's cultural scene has flourished under Trzaskowski's leadership, with an emphasis on art, music, and events.
  3. LGBTQ Advocacy: He has been a vocal proponent of LGBTQ rights, regularly participating in pride parades and pushing for greater equality in Warsaw.

However, critics question some spending decisions made during Trzaskowski's tenure, such as a 150,000 euro toilet construction in a city park.

The Road Ahead

Trzaskowski is vying for Poland's highest office, which has proven to be a challenging path for the prominent figure.

  1. First Round Victory: In the first round of the election, Trzaskowski narrowly defeated his opponents with 31.36% of the vote, setting up a runoff against Karol Nawrocki.
  2. Ideological Divide: Trzaskowski's European-focused platform contrasts sharply with Nawrocki's more nationalist and Eurosceptic stance, potentially dividing voters along ideological lines.
  3. Engaging with Opponents: Trzaskowski demonstrated politicking skills during his run by tackling right-wing extremist Slawomir Mentzen, ultimately negotiating a beer over politics to win over some of Mentzen's supporters.
